How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Pelican Bay?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Pelican Bay Studio Apartments | $1,122 | $885 | $1,500 |
| Pelican Bay 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,406 | $870 | $1,971 |
| Pelican Bay 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,710 | $1,125 | $2,691 |
| Pelican Bay 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,344 | $1,425 | $3,068 |
| Pelican Bay 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,753 | $2,319 | $3,976 |
How much does it cost to rent a home in Pelican Bay?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2 Bedroom Homes | $1,320 | $950 | $1,650 |
| 3 Bedroom Homes | $2,075 | $1,350 | $2,600 |
| 4 Bedroom Homes | $2,687 | $2,200 | $3,250 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Pelican Bay
What is the current pricing and availability for apartments for rent in Pelican Bay, TX?
As of today, July 27, 2026, there are currently 90 available Pelican Bay apartments priced from $870 to $3,976, with an average monthly rent of $1,798.
How much are Studio apartments in Pelican Bay?
There are currently 6 Studio Apartments in Pelican Bay with rent ranges from $885 to $1,500 with an average price of $1,122.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Pelican Bay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Pelican Bay ranges from $870 to $1,971 with an average monthly rent of $1,406.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Pelican Bay c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Pelican Bay range from $1,125 to $2,691.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,710.
How expensive are Pelican Bay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 32 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Pelican Bay on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,425 to $3,068 - averaging $2,344 for the location.
